Conversion Formula for Kilonewton to Ton Force Short
Conversion from kilonewton to ton force short is a simple process once you know the basic relationship between the two units. One Kilonewton is equal to 0.1124044745 Ton Force Short, while one Ton Force Short contains 8.896443 Kilonewton.
To change a measurement from kilonewton to ton force short, you only need to multiply the number of kilonewton by 0.1124044745.
1 Kilonewton = 0.1124044745 Ton Force Short
1 Ton Force Short = 8.896443 Kilonewton
This gives you the equivalent value in ton force short quickly and accurately. By using this straightforward formula, you can easily switch between these units whenever needed.

Kilonewton (Industrial Scale Force)
Introduction : A kilonewton equals 1,000 newtons and is commonly used in engineering to describe large forces. It simplifies force values in construction, automotive, and aerospace fields where measurements often exceed several thousand newtons.
History & Origin : The kilonewton came into widespread use with the adoption of SI prefixes in technical disciplines. It emerged as a convenient way to express heavy loads without large numeric values in newtons.
Current Use : Used to specify structural loads, vehicle crash forces, and machine tension ratings. For example, a typical car weighs about 10β15 kN. Engineers rely on kilonewtons when designing beams, columns, and joints.
Short Ton-force (US Customary)
Introduction : The short ton-force is the force exerted by a mass of one short ton (2,000 pounds) under standard gravity. It equals approximately 8,896.44 newtons and is used in the US for describing heavy mechanical loads.
History & Origin : This unit is rooted in the US customary system and has long been used in American industry, especially in civil engineering, bridge design, and heavy lifting. It complements other force-related ton units by adapting to the short ton mass standard.
Current Use : Short ton-force is used in structural engineering, transportation logistics, and heavy equipment load specifications in the United States. It provides a convenient measure of large forces while maintaining consistency with US weight-based units.
